About 2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id
2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id (PubChem CID 167831076) has the molecular formula C18H18N4O6
and a molecular weight of 386.36 g/mol. Its IUPAC name is 2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id.

What is the SMILES notation for 2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id?
The canonical SMILES for 2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id is COc1cc(OC)nc(C(=O)NC2CN(C(=O)c3ccccc3C(=O)O)C2)n1.
What is the InChIKey of 2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id?
The InChIKey is GDHCLZVRQNHFMV-UHFFFAOYSA-N. The full InChI is InChI=1S/C18H18N4O6/c1-27-13-7-14(28-2)21-15(20-13)16(23)19-10-8-22(9-10)17(24)11-5-3-4-6-12(11)18(25)26/h3-7,10H,8-9H2,1-2H3,(H,19,23)(H,25,26).
What are the key properties of 2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id?
2-[3-[(4,6-dimethoxypyrimidine-2-carbonyl)amino]azetidine-1-carbonyl]benzoic acid has a molecular weight of 386.36 g/mol, XLogP of 0.45, 6 rotatable bonds, 2 hydrogen bond donors, and 7 hydrogen bond acceptors.
